It seems the industry&#8217;s world has been turned on its head &#8212; and quickly. The traditionally less dominant are dominating, while the traditionally strongest are stumbling. We learn today that Ford had an incredible year, while GM&#8217;s bankruptcy troubles nabbed many 2009 headlines. Hyundai&#8217;s performance last year was tremendous, and Toyota is in the midst of a huge, embarrassing product recall. Are we in for a new auto industry paradigm?<\/p>\n<p>First, the news. MarketWatch <a href=\"http:\/\/www.marketwatch.com\/story\/hyundai-motor-fourth-quarter-net-almost-quadruples-2010-01-28\" >says<\/a>: <\/p>\n<blockquote><p>Hyundai Motor Co. Thursday reported its net profit nearly quadrupled in the fourth-quarter from the year before, as improving economic conditions and tax incentives by various countries boosted vehicle sales in and outside South Korea. Net income for the quarter-ended December surged to 945.5 billion won ($814 million), according to reported figures, beating analysts&#8217; median estimate of 828.6 billion won in a Factset Research survey. Sales grew 9.3% to 9.65 trillion won.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>I&#8217;ve written about Hyundai&#8217;s recent success a <a href=\"http:\/\/business.theatlantic.com\/2009\/12\/hyundai_continues_to_shine.php\" >few<\/a> <a href=\"http:\/\/business.theatlantic.com\/2009\/09\/hyundai_shines_despite_recession.php\" >times<\/a>. It&#8217;s partially because consumers in this bad economy are looking for bargains, and few can beat Hyundai&#8217;s prices. But its more recent push for higher quality has also alleviated many people&#8217;s fears about its vehicles&#8217; dependability. <\/p>\n<p>Then there&#8217;s Toyota. It&#8217;s recalling millions of its autos due to bad gas pedals. How widespread is this problem? The Detroit Free Press <a href=\"http:\/\/www.freep.com\/article\/20100128\/BUSINESS01\/1280465\/1002\/Business\/Recall-cuts-stock-price-of-Toyota-suppliers\" >reports<\/a>: <\/p>\n<blockquote><p>Toyota and its dealers face the daunting prospect of being unable to sell models that made up 58% of Toyota&#8217;s U.S. sales last year for an unknown period of time until the company and the U.S. government agree on a way to prevent Toyota&#8217;s accelerator pedals from sticking.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>And I don&#8217;t even need to get into GM, because everyone is familiar with <a href=\"http:\/\/business.theatlantic.com\/2009\/06\/bailing_out_gm_is_different_from_bailing_out_banks.php\" >its problems<\/a>. Until the company is released from the government&#8217;s control, people will be very wary about purchasing its vehicles. <\/p>\n<p>So what does it all mean? That this is the perfect time for Ford and Hyundai to eat into the enormous market shares of GM and Toyota. And that&#8217;s exactly what&#8217;s already beginning to occur. I&#8217;d expect more of the same in 2010.
